2025 Annual Dinner

Welcome Back Tigers!

Monday, April 28th, 2025

City Hall / Recess
838 W Kinzie
Chicago, IL 60642

As the Princeton Club of Chicago’s signature event, the Annual Dinner showcases our Tiger energy, spirit and fun.   

Highlights for the upcoming 2025 Annual Dinner include: 

  • Coleen T. Murphy, James A. Elkins Jr. Professor in the Life Sciences in Molecular Biology and Director of the Lewis-Sigler Institute on Integrative Genomics - Keynote Speaker 

  • James Yeh ’87 P18 P20 - Arnold M. Berlin ’46 Distinguished Service to Princeton Award Recipient

  • Sally Blount ’83 P12 P14 - John Fish '55 Distinguished Service to the Community Award Recipient

  • The Princeton Club of Chicago will receive the 2024 Austin P. Leland Award for general excellence in alumni activities
